摘要
结合过完备小波变换和凸集投影集(POCS)算法,提出了一种对信道差错鲁棒的多描述编码算法.该算法在编码器端采用过完备小波变换来引入冗余,并通过量化比例因子来调整编码中的冗余度;在解码器端使用POCS算法来重建图像.实验表明,该算法在删除信道中具有非常优良的性能,它不仅能利用冗余的小波变换系数来提高中心解码器的性能,还能利用冗余小波变换系数来克服信道差错.
An error robust multiple description coding algorithm was proposed, which combines the overcomplete wavelet transform and projection onto convex sets (POCS). This coding algorithm adopts an overcomplete wavelet transform at the encoder to import redundancy, and regulate the redundancy by quantizing the ratio factor. At the decoder, the POCS algorithm is adopted to reconstruct the image. The experiments show that the algorithm has excellent performance in the erasure channel, since it utilize the redundant wavelet coefficients to enhance the image quality of central decoder and overcome the effect of channel error.
